What is the correct legal procedure for claiming the restitution of assets based on contracts that require the adjudication of a contractual dispute within bankruptcy proceedings?

A claim for the restitution of assets based on contracts that require the adjudication of a contractual dispute between the parties is not accepted as a direct restitution claim within bankruptcy proceedings. Instead, an independent lawsuit must first be filed to adjudicate the contractual dispute.
